dc.description.abstractFactors influencing rail side wearing in the curves are described in the article. All of them are divided into uncontrolled, partially controlled and controlled. An experiment was carried out on Lithuanian railway line curves. The experiment proceeding conditions and the obtained results are presented. The object of the experimental research is 19 curves. The investigations of dynamic changes in rail wearing and in rail track geometrical parameters on curves were being carried out for one and a half year. The experimental results, associated with the railway gauge influence on rail wearing on curves are analyzed more precisely. Measurement results are described using mathematical dependences. According to the dependences it is possible to estimate the influence of gauge on rail side wearing on curves.eng
